Abstract
A vehicle suspension system includes a cylinder device provided between a vehicle body member and a vehicle wheel member for the vehicle body member in which suspension characteristics are changed by controlling a hydraulic fluid supply for the cylinder device. A pressure detector detects a hydraulic pressure of the cylinder device for each of the vehicle wheel members, and a warp control unit computes a warping of vehicle body so as to control a hydraulic fluid supply for the cylinder device in a manner such that the warp of the vehicle body is suppressed. The warp control unit is provided with a front pressure ratio computing section for computing a front hydraulic pressure ratio between the cylinder devices for right and left front wheels, and a rear pressure ratio computing section for computing a rear hydraulic pressure ratio between the cylinder devices for right and left rear wheels so that the warp control unit controls the hydraulic fluid supply for the cylinder device based on the front and rear hydraulic pressure ratios.
